What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Manager OpenCV,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Manager OpenCV, you need strong expertise in computer vision, image processing, and software development, often backed by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with the OpenCV library, Python or C++ programming, and experience managing development projects are essential, and certifications in AI or project management can be advantageous. Excellent le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ills help drive team performance and foster innovation. These capabilities are crucial for delivering complex computer vision solutions on time and aligning technical efforts with business goals.

How does a Manager OpenCV typically collaborate with cross-functional teams on computer vision projects?

A Manager Opencv often works closely with data scientists, software engineers, and product managers to align project goals and technical requirements. Collaboration involves regular meetings to discuss feature development, integration of OpenCV modules, and troubleshooting complex vision algorithms. Additionally, the manager guides the team in code reviews, ensures best practices in implementation, and coordinates with stakeholders to deliver robust computer vision solutions that meet business needs.

What is a Manager OpenCV?

A Manager OpenCV is a professional responsible for overseeing teams or projects that utilize OpenCV, an open-source computer vision library. Their role typically involves coordinating the development and implementation of image processing and computer vision solutions, ensuring that projects meet technical and business requirements. They also manage resources, timelines, and may contribute to technical problem-solving and strategy. Strong technical expertise in OpenCV, leadership skills, and project management experience are essential for this position.

Job description

Matternet is building the future of delivery with autonomous drone networks that move critical goods faster, cleaner, and at lower cost. We work with partners across healthcare, logistics, food, and retail to deliver everything from medical items to everyday essentials, safely and reliably.

We’re seeking a Senior Onboard Software Engineer to develop the software that runs on our aircraft and ground assets. Working primarily in C++ on embedded Linux, you’ll develop and harden the safety-critical subsystems that allow our drones to fly autonomous Beyond-Visual-Line-of-Sight (BVLOS) missions across varied environments, from open airspace to dense, urban areas. This is a senior individual-contributor role with real ownership: you'll own specific subsystems end-to-end, drive implementation through simulation and flight test, and partner with teams across the company to validate and support them in the field.

In this role, you will:

  • Own safety-critical onboard subsystems that enhance our UAS capabilities and safety mitigations
  • Build the systems that allow aircraft to fly autonomously in demanding environments, including dense urban airspaces
  • Deliver major customer-facing features on flight and ground assets, while balancing performance, safety, and reliability
  • Drive software verification and release, from simulation and flight test to deployment across production fleets
  • Provide senior technical support, triaging and solving field and flight-test issues
  • Collaborate with stakeholders within Engineering, Operations, Safety, and Production

Requirements

  • 5+ years of production software engineering, owning major subsystems end-to-end
  • Expertise in C++ or later, multithreading, real-time messaging, and algorithm design and optimization
  • Strong Linux background and experience with cross-compiling
  • Experience with Python, YAML, and other scripting tools
  • Solid applied math skills (geometry, coordinate transforms, kinematics) for navigation and avoidance
  • Proven ability to implement and validate complex native systems and validate them in simulation and on hardware
  • Proficiency with version control and peer code review workflows (e.g. Git)
  • Excellent technical communication and strong cross-disciplinary teamwork in a fast-paced environment

Preferred Qualifications:

  • UAV, autonomous robotics, aerospace, or other safety-critical regulated experience
  • Experience using AI coding assistants to accelerate development
  • Familiarity with an autopilot stack such as ArduPilot or PX4
  • Computer vision and perception (OpenCV or similar) and sensor integration
  • Experience with Docker, and containerized build, test, and development environments
  • Experience with distributed systems, networking, and fleet management
  • Relevant mechanical, aerospace, or electrical engineering experience
